What You'll Be Doing

As a Crew Lead, you'll be the person helping keep a small crew of 2–3 people organized, productive, and moving in the right direction. You'll spend plenty of time working alongside your crew, but you'll also be responsible for making sure the job gets done right.

  • Lead a small commercial landscape maintenance crew of 2–3 people.

  • Plan the crew's daily work and make sure properties are maintained safely, efficiently, and to CSL standards.

  • Get your crew where they need to be with the right equipment, materials, and information for the day.

  • Oversee regular commercial landscape maintenance including mowing, trimming, blowing, pruning, weeding, garden maintenance, cleanups, and seasonal services.

  • Keep an eye on the details. If something doesn't look right, needs attention, or could become a bigger problem, speak up and let the Operations Manager know.

  • Work alongside your crew and lead by example. We don't expect our Crew Leads to stand around giving orders.

  • Communicate with the Operations Manager about daily progress, property concerns, client requests, equipment issues, and anything else that may affect the day.

  • Help train and support crew members and make sure everyone understands what is expected.

  • Keep trucks, trailers, equipment, and tools clean, organized, and in good working order.

  • Complete daily equipment inspections and report any damage, defects, or accidents.

  • Follow CSL's safety policies and help create a safe and positive work environment.

  • Keep properties looking their best and take pride in the work your crew puts out.

  • Complete required time tracking, inspections, and daily paperwork.

  • When winter arrives, switch gears and help with snow operations. This may include snow removal, salting, shovelling, operating equipment, and leading your crew through winter conditions.

  • Be ready to work outdoors in all kinds of weather. Yes, that includes the Canadian variety.
